Transaction df7144582b8d317e63b4f47e93484dec83767e3b4fe77e69bbcfe92476ec7146

3 Input
1 Outputs
  • df7144582b8d317e63b4f47e93484dec83767e3b4fe77e69bbcfe92476ec7146:0
  • value  42326700
    address  13oV16xsvY7Myw8gBM43VJB3c5bsjKasnG